Cute Abiola Apologises To Patience Jonathan Over Chibok Girls’ Remarks

Nigerian comedian and skit maker, Abdulgafar Ahmad Abiola, popularly known as ‘Cute Abiola’, has apologised to former First Lady Patience Jonathan over comments made years ago about her reaction to the 2014 Chibok schoolgirls’ abduction.

His apology has sparked fresh conversations about how the former First Lady was viewed during one of Nigeria’s most tragic moments, with many reflecting on the public response to her emotional remarks at the time.

In a post on Instagram and Facebook, Cute Abiola said the tears and emotional pleas of Patience Jonathan during the crisis were unfairly mocked. Looking back on the incident, he said her emotions should not have been treated as a joke, adding that “your tears were not weakness”.

According to him, her reaction showed genuine concern for the victims and their families during a painful chapter in the nation’s history.

He wrote:

“MUMMY! I just want to say we are sorry.”

“Years ago, when you cried on national television over the pain, bloodshed, and kidnapping of innocent children, you felt the pain of the victims and their families. You spoke with emotion because you understood the gravity of what was happening to our nation. Today, as kidnapping and insecurity continue to affect innocent Nigerians, many now realise that their tears were not a weakness. They were humanity. We are sorry for the ridicule. Thank you for caring. Thank you for speaking up. And may God comfort every family affected by this tragedy and restore peace to our nation.”

His apology has stirred mixed reactions online, with some users commending him for revisiting the issue and acknowledging past mistakes with comments like:

@muibim said: “People don’t appreciate what they have until they lose it. May Almighty heal our lands.”

@ oluwatobiiee said: “Best First Lady ever.”

@divisionary_cakes1 commented: “She is the only First Lady we have ever had in Nigeria, but we disappoint her, we never take her crying seriously, but now see where we are today, even worse than then.
Hmm, it is well with our country, I pray that God show us mercy 🙏🙏.”
